Github user StephanEwen commented on the issue:

    https://github.com/apache/flink/pull/3508
  
    Looks good in general. Some thoughts on refinement:
    
      - I think we should not really encourage the use of Java Serialization, 
so I would suggest to remove the serializable shortcut for broadcast state. We 
have it for the default operator state only as a bridge to mimick the previous 
behavior (easier migration)
    
      - Since broadcast state already defines its redistribution pattern 
(broadcast), the shape of the datastructure is orthogonal. We can for example 
also have broadcast map state, broadcast value state, etc. Hence, I would 
suggest to take "list" somewhere into the name of the methods.

> The broadcast operator state functionality was added in FLINK-5265, it just 
> hasn't been exposed through any public APIs yet.
> Currently, we have 2 streaming connector features for 1.3 that are pending on 
> broadcast state: rescalable Kinesis / Kafka consumers with shard / partition 
> discovery (FLINK-4821 & FLINK-4022). We should consider exposing broadcast 
> state for the 1.3 release also.
> This JIRA also serves the purpose to discuss how we want to expose it.
> To initiate the discussion, I propose:
> 1. For the more powerful {{CheckpointedFunction}}, add the following to the 
> {{OperatorStateStore}} interface:
> {code}
> <S> ListState<S> getBroadcastOperatorState(ListStateDescriptor<S> 
> stateDescriptor);
> <T extends Serializable> ListState<T> 
> getBroadcastSerializableListState(String stateName);
> {code}
> 2. For a simpler {{ListCheckpointed}} variant, we probably should have a 
> separate {{BroadcastListCheckpointed}} interface.
> Extending {{ListCheckpointed}} to let the user define either the list state 
> type of either {{PARTITIONABLE}} or {{BROADCAST}} might also be possible, if 
> we can rely on a contract that the value doesn't change. Or we expose a 
> defining method (e.g. {{getListStateType()}}) that is called only once in the 
> operator. This would break user code, but can be considered because it is 
> marked as {{PublicEvolving}}.
